Body
{ padding:0px;
margin:0px;
    font:normal 12px Arial;
	color:#191c64;
	background: #655A46 url('../images/bg.jpg') repeat-y center top;
}

.titlu {
background-image:url('../images/titlu_b.jpg');
background-repeat:no-repeat;
color:#FFFFFF;
font-size:14px;
font-weight:bolder;
text-indent: 20px;
height: 22px;
padding-top:5px;
}

.titlu_right {
background-image:url('../images/titlu_c.jpg');
background-repeat:no-repeat;
color:#FFFFFF;
font-size:14px;
font-weight:bolder;
text-indent: 20px;
height: 22px;
padding-top:5px;
}

.content {
padding:10px;
padding-top:0px;
text-align:justify;
color:#333333;
text-indent:20px;
}

.poza {
padding:5px;
margin:10px;
margin-top:0px;
margin-right:0px;
border:#F5F5F5 solid 2px;
}
.poza:hover {
padding:5px;
margin:10px;
margin-top:0px;
margin-right:0px;
border:#CCCCCC solid 2px;
}

.td
{
font:normal 11px Arial;
color: #191c64;
vertical-align:top;
valign:top;
}

.of_list {
background-color:#F8F9FA;
}


.of_list:hover {
background-color:#CCCCCC;
}

a {
	text-decoration: none;
}
a:link {
	color:  #a00;
	font-family: arial,tahoma,verdana,tahoma, sans-serif;font-size: 11px; font-weight:bold;
}

a:hover {
	color: #a00;
	font-family: arial,tahoma,verdana,tahoma, sans-serif;font-size: 11px; font-weight:bold;
	text-decoration: underline;
}

a:visited {
	color: #a00;
	font-family:arial,tahoma,verdana,tahoma, sans-serif;font-size: 11px; font-weight:bold;
}
a:hover, a:active {
	color: #a00;
	font-family: arial,tahoma,verdana,tahoma, sans-serif;font-size: 11px; font-weight:bold;
}

input, textarea, select {
	border: 1px solid #C1C0B5;
	background-color: #f2f2f2;
	color: #333;
	font-size: 1em;
	font-family: Arial,"Lucida Sans Unicode", Tahoma, Arial, sans-serif;
}
.thumb {
padding:4px; 
position: relative;
background:#fff; 
margin-left: 5px;
}
#menu {
}

#menu ul {
list-style: none;
margin: 0;
padding: 0;
}

#menu a{
text-align:center;
font: bold 12px/16px arial, helvetica, sans-serif;
display:block;
background-color:#ffffff;
color: #24276c;
margin: 0;
width:164px;
height:auto;
padding-top:0px;
border-bottom:solid 1px #999999;
padding-bottom:0px;
}

#menu a:hover {
text-decoration:none;
background-image:url('../images/menu_b.jpg');
}

#menu ul ul a {
display:block;
background-color:#ffffff;
background-image:none;
border:solid 1px #999999;
text-align:center; 
width:164px;
height:auto;
padding-top:0px;
padding-bottom:0px;
}

#menu ul ul a:hover {
background-image:none;
}
#menu a:hover {
color: #CC3300;
background: #fff;
background-image:url('../images/menu_b.jpg');
}

#menu li {
position: relative;
}

#menu ul ul{
position: absolute;
top: 0;
left: 100%;
width: 100%;
}

div#menu ul ul,
div#menu ul li:hover ul
{display: none;}

div#menu ul li:hover ul,
div#menu ul ul li:hover
{display: block;}

